Advanced RGB LED 1.0 Kit Introduction to the Advanced RGB LED 1.0 Kit Thank you for purchasing the Advanced RGB LED 1.0 Kit. This kit is a favorite of my children. Using a high power RGB LED controlled via a PIC12F683 microcontroller, a wide array of colors and effects can be created with this kit.

Advanced RGB LED 1.0 Kit Kit Building Tips A good soldering technique is key! Let your soldering iron tip gently heat both the wires and pads simultaneously. Apply solder to the wire and the pad when the pad is hot enough to melt the solder.

Advanced RGB LED 1.0 Kit Surface Mount (SMT) Component Soldering Instructions One of the first things you’ll notice with your electronics kit is that many of the included components are surface mount components. These components do not have conventional leads, as is the case with thru-hole components, and instead solder directly to pads located either on the top or bottom of the PCB board.

Advanced RGB LED 1.0 Kit Okay, so lets begin! 1. Install D1, High Power RGB LED Module. The LED has polarity and should be installed so that the anode end of the LED is pointing towards the silkscreen DOT and notch on the board. The anode end of this particular LED is indicated by a notch in the corner of the LED as shown in the figure below.

Advanced RGB LED 1.0 Kit Set-up and Testing Okay, so lets begin! 1. Install a 9V battery into the battery connector, or connect a 7-12VDC power supply to the proper terminals ensuring proper polarity is observed. 2. Using a multimeter, verify that there is 5VDC at pin 1, of U2. This will ensure that the onboard 5V regulator, U1, is connected and working properly.
